The Indispensable Role of Pipe Clamps, Struts, and Straps in Modern Plumbing and Construction In the realm of plumbing and construction, pipe clamps, strut straps, and strut channels form an integral part of the structural backbone that supports and secures piping systems. These humble components, often overlooked, play a pivotal role in ensuring the safety, stability, and efficiency of various infrastructures. A pipe clamp, as the name suggests, is a device designed to hold pipes securely in place. It serves as a mechanical fastener, preventing pipes from vibrating, shifting, or leaking, thereby maintaining the integrity of the plumbing system. Available in various materials like steel, brass, or plastic, pipe clamps cater to different pipe sizes and environmental conditions. They come in diverse designs, such as band clamps, U-bolt clamps, and hinged clamps, each with its unique application and advantages. Strut straps, on the other hand, are attachments used to connect pipes or conduits to strut channels. These straps are typically made from heavy-duty metal, providing robust support and ensuring the pipes remain steadfast amidst various loads and pressures. The versatility of strut straps lies in their adjustability, allowing for easy installation and accommodation of changes in the piping layout. Strut channels, also known as C-channels, are linear support systems commonly used in construction and industrial applications. Made from galvanized steel for enhanced durability, strut channels can be easily cut to size and fitted with a range of accessories, including strut straps, to create a customized support system. The combination of pipe clamps, strut straps, and strut channels offers a robust solution for managing and securing piping systems. They not only ensure compliance with safety standards but also contribute significantly to the overall efficiency and longevity of the infrastructure. Their importance extends beyond plumbing, finding usage in HVAC systems, electrical conduit installations, and even in industrial settings where heavy machinery and equipment require secure mounting. Understanding Snap Bore Gauges A Comprehensive Overview Snap bore gauges are essential tools used in precision engineering and manufacturing to measure the internal diameters of cylindrical objects. These instruments are critical in various applications, including automotive engineering, aerospace, and machining, where exact measurements are vital for ensuring component fit and function. In this article, we will explore the features, advantages, and applications of snap bore gauges, highlighting their importance in quality control and manufacturing processes. What is a Snap Bore Gauge? A snap bore gauge is a precision measuring instrument designed to assess the internal dimensions of a bore or hole. It consists of a cylindrical measuring head, typically made of hardened steel, which expands to measure the internal diameter of the bore. The gauge is usually equipped with a pair of snap arms that can be adjusted to get a precise fit inside the bore. Once the gauge is set, it can transfer the measurement to a micrometer or caliper for accurate reading. Key Features of Snap Bore Gauges 1. Precision Measurement Snap bore gauges provide high accuracy, making them suitable for measuring tolerances in the microns. 2. Ease of Use The design of snap gauges allows operators to quickly and easily measure internal diameters without the need for extensive training. 3. Durability Made from robust materials, snap bore gauges are designed to withstand the rigors of industrial environments, ensuring long-lasting performance. 4. Versatility These gauges can measure a wide range of sizes, from small bores to larger diameters, making them versatile tools in various fields. 5. Adjustable Arms The snap arms can be adjusted to accommodate different bore sizes, enhancing the gauge’s usability across different applications. Advantages of Using Snap Bore Gauges 1. Time Efficiency Unlike traditional measurement methods that may require multiple tools and setups, snap bore gauges enable quicker measurements, reducing downtime in manufacturing processes. snap bore gauge 2. Consistency Regular use of snap bore gauges ensures that measurements remain consistent, which is crucial for maintaining quality control in production environments. 3. Reduced Human Error The straightforward mechanism of snap gauges minimizes the chances of human error during measurement, contributing to more reliable results. 4. Cost-Effectiveness Investing in snap bore gauges can lead to cost savings over time. Their durability and precision reduce the likelihood of product rejections due to measurement errors. Applications of Snap Bore Gauges Snap bore gauges are employed in numerous industries that require precise measurement of internal diameters - Automotive Manufacturing Used to measure engine components, transmission parts, and other critical assemblies to ensure proper fit and function. - Aerospace Engineering Essential in the production of aircraft components, where precision is vital for safety and performance. - Machining Commonly used in machine shops for inspecting machined parts to confirm that they meet specified tolerances. - Quality Control Widely utilized in QA labs to verify that manufacturing processes comply with industry standards and regulations.
